On May 14, 3:24 pm, gerardob <gberbeg...@gmail.com> wrote: > Hello, let S be a python set which is not empty > (http://docs.python.org/library/sets.html) > > i would like to obtain one element (anyone, it doesn't matter which one) and > assign it to a variable. > > How can i do this?
x = next(iter(s)) or you can supply a default value in case the set is empty: x = next(iter(s), default_value) Raymond -- http://mail.python.org/mailman/listinfo/python-list
